Revised standardization method of the one-stage prothrombin time

Abstract:
The revised ratio method which is recommended for standardization of the one-stage prothrombin time, presumes that identical regression lines exist between clotting times of abnormal and normal plasma. A modification is proposed which corrects for possible deviation of the mean clotting time of normal plasma from the regression line between clotting times of abnormal plasma. The modified revised ration method is theoretically preferable and does not need the restrictions in calibration which are recommended for the revised ratio method.
